WebEcology Study on Tweets in the Iran

Posted on June 26, 2009 by Phillips Academy
Reply

Congratulations to the Berkman-affiliated WebEcology project on their near-instant empirical study of tweets on the Iran election. They’ve tracked more than 2 million Tweets over the past 18 days.
